| // DeriveActivityState maps an Agy hook event onto an AO activity state. The | ||
| // bool is false when the event carries no activity signal. | ||
| // | ||
| // event is the AO hook sub-command name installed in agyManagedHooks: | ||
| // "session-start", "session-end", "before-agent", "after-agent", "after-tool". | ||
| func DeriveActivityState(event string, _ []byte) (domain.ActivityState, bool) { | ||
| switch event { | ||
| case "before-agent": | ||
| return domain.ActivityActive, true | ||
| case "after-agent": | ||
| return domain.ActivityIdle, true | ||
| case "after-tool": | ||
| return domain.ActivityActive, true | ||
| case "session-end": | ||
| return domain.ActivityExited, true | ||
| case "session-start": | ||
| return "", false | ||
| default: | ||
| return "", false | ||
| } | ||
| } |

| // Package agy implements the Agy (Antigravity) agent adapter: launching new sessions, | ||
| // resuming sessions by native ID, installing workspace-local hooks, and reading | ||
| // hook-derived session info. | ||
| package agy | ||
|
|
||
| import ( | ||
| "context" | ||
| "os" | ||
| "os/exec" | ||
| "path/filepath" | ||
| "runtime" | ||
| "strings" | ||
| "sync" | ||
|
|
||
| "github.com/aoagents/agent-orchestrator/backend/internal/adapters" | ||
| "github.com/aoagents/agent-orchestrator/backend/internal/ports" | ||
| ) | ||
|
|
||
| const ( | ||
| adapterID = "agy" | ||
|
|
||
| // Normalized session-metadata keys. Shared vocabulary with the Codex and Claude Code | ||
| // adapters so the dashboard treats every agent uniformly. | ||
| agyTitleMetadataKey = "title" | ||
| agySummaryMetadataKey = "summary" | ||
| ) | ||
|
|
||
| // Plugin is the Agy agent adapter. It is safe for concurrent use; the binary | ||
| // path is resolved once and cached under binaryMu. | ||
| type Plugin struct { | ||
| binaryMu sync.RWMutex | ||
| resolvedBinary string | ||
| } | ||
|
|
||
| // New returns a ready-to-register Agy adapter. | ||
| func New() *Plugin { | ||
| return &Plugin{} | ||
| } | ||
|
|
||
| var _ adapters.Adapter = (*Plugin)(nil) | ||
| var _ ports.Agent = (*Plugin)(nil) | ||
|
|
||
| // Manifest returns the adapter's static self-description. | ||
| func (p *Plugin) Manifest() adapters.Manifest { | ||
| return adapters.Manifest{ | ||
| ID: adapterID, | ||
| Name: "Agy", | ||
| Description: "Run Agy (Antigravity) worker sessions.", | ||
| Version: "0.0.1", | ||
| Capabilities: []adapters.Capability{ | ||
| adapters.CapabilityAgent, | ||
| }, | ||
| } | ||
| } | ||
|
|
||
| // GetConfigSpec reports the agent-specific config keys. Agy exposes none yet. | ||
| func (p *Plugin) GetConfigSpec(ctx context.Context) (ports.ConfigSpec, error) { | ||
| if err := ctx.Err(); err != nil { | ||
| return ports.ConfigSpec{}, err | ||
| } | ||
| return ports.ConfigSpec{}, nil | ||
| } | ||
|
|
||
| // GetLaunchCommand builds the argv to start an interactive Agy session. | ||
| // Shape: | ||
| // | ||
| // agy --add-dir <WorkspacePath> [--dangerously-skip-permissions] [--prompt-interactive <Prompt>] | ||
| func (p *Plugin) GetLaunchCommand(ctx context.Context, cfg ports.LaunchConfig) (cmd []string, err error) { | ||
| binary, err := p.agyBinary(ctx) | ||
| if err != nil { | ||
| return nil, err | ||
| } | ||
|
|
||
| cmd = []string{binary} | ||
|
|
||
| if cfg.WorkspacePath != "" { | ||
| cmd = append(cmd, "--add-dir", cfg.WorkspacePath) | ||
| } | ||
|
|
||
| if cfg.Permissions == ports.PermissionModeBypassPermissions { | ||
| cmd = append(cmd, "--dangerously-skip-permissions") | ||
| } | ||
|
|
||
| if cfg.Prompt != "" { | ||
| cmd = append(cmd, "--prompt-interactive", cfg.Prompt) | ||
| } | ||
|
|
||
| return cmd, nil | ||
| } | ||
|
|
||
| // GetPromptDeliveryStrategy reports that Agy receives its prompt in the | ||
| // launch command itself via --prompt-interactive. | ||
| func (p *Plugin) GetPromptDeliveryStrategy(ctx context.Context, cfg ports.LaunchConfig) (ports.PromptDeliveryStrategy, error) { | ||
| if err := ctx.Err(); err != nil { | ||
| return "", err | ||
| } | ||
| return ports.PromptDeliveryInCommand, nil | ||
| } | ||
|
|
||
| // GetRestoreCommand rebuilds the argv that continues an existing Agy session: | ||
| // `agy --add-dir <WorkspacePath> [--dangerously-skip-permissions] --conversation <agentSessionId>`. | ||
| func (p *Plugin) GetRestoreCommand(ctx context.Context, cfg ports.RestoreConfig) (cmd []string, ok bool, err error) { | ||
| if err := ctx.Err(); err != nil { | ||
| return nil, false, err | ||
| } | ||
|
|
||
| agentSessionID := strings.TrimSpace(cfg.Session.Metadata[ports.MetadataKeyAgentSessionID]) | ||
| if agentSessionID == "" { | ||
| return nil, false, nil | ||
| } | ||
|
|
||
| binary, err := p.agyBinary(ctx) | ||
| if err != nil { | ||
| return nil, false, err | ||
| } | ||
|
|
||
| cmd = []string{binary} | ||
|
|
||
| if cfg.Session.WorkspacePath != "" { | ||
| cmd = append(cmd, "--add-dir", cfg.Session.WorkspacePath) | ||
| } | ||
|
|
||
| if cfg.Permissions == ports.PermissionModeBypassPermissions { | ||
| cmd = append(cmd, "--dangerously-skip-permissions") | ||
| } | ||
|
|
||
| cmd = append(cmd, "--conversation", agentSessionID) | ||
| return cmd, true, nil | ||
| } | ||
|
|
||
| // SessionInfo surfaces Agy hook-derived metadata. | ||
| func (p *Plugin) SessionInfo(ctx context.Context, session ports.SessionRef) (ports.SessionInfo, bool, error) { | ||
| if err := ctx.Err(); err != nil { | ||
| return ports.SessionInfo{}, false, err | ||
| } | ||
| info := ports.SessionInfo{ | ||
| AgentSessionID: session.Metadata[ports.MetadataKeyAgentSessionID], | ||
| Title: session.Metadata[agyTitleMetadataKey], | ||
| Summary: session.Metadata[agySummaryMetadataKey], | ||
| } | ||
| if info.AgentSessionID == "" && info.Title == "" && info.Summary == "" { | ||
| return ports.SessionInfo{}, false, nil | ||
| } | ||
| return info, true, nil | ||
| } | ||
|
|
||
| // ResolveAgyBinary returns the path to the agy binary on this machine, | ||
| // searching PATH then a handful of well-known install locations. | ||
| // Returns "agy" as a last-ditch fallback. | ||
| func ResolveAgyBinary(ctx context.Context) (string, error) { | ||
| if err := ctx.Err(); err != nil { | ||
| return "", err | ||
| } | ||
|
|
||
| if runtime.GOOS == "windows" { | ||
| for _, name := range []string{"agy.cmd", "agy.exe", "agy"} { | ||
| path, err := exec.LookPath(name) | ||
| if err == nil && path != "" { | ||
| return path, nil | ||
| } | ||
| if err := ctx.Err(); err != nil { | ||
| return "", err | ||
| } | ||
| } | ||
|
|
||
| candidates := []string{} | ||
| if appData := os.Getenv("APPDATA"); appData != "" { | ||
| candidates = append(candidates, | ||
| filepath.Join(appData, "npm", "agy.cmd"), | ||
| filepath.Join(appData, "npm", "agy.exe"), | ||
| ) | ||
| } | ||
| if home, err := os.UserHomeDir(); err == nil { | ||
| candidates = append(candidates, filepath.Join(home, ".cargo", "bin", "agy.exe")) | ||
| } | ||
| for _, candidate := range candidates { | ||
| if fileExists(candidate) { | ||
| return candidate, nil | ||
| } | ||
| if err := ctx.Err(); err != nil { | ||
| return "", err | ||
| } | ||
| } | ||
|
|
||
| return "agy", nil | ||
| } | ||
|
|
||
| if path, err := exec.LookPath("agy"); err == nil && path != "" { | ||
| return path, nil | ||
| } | ||
|
|
||
| candidates := []string{ | ||
| "/usr/local/bin/agy", | ||
| "/opt/homebrew/bin/agy", | ||
| } | ||
| if home, err := os.UserHomeDir(); err == nil { | ||
| candidates = append(candidates, | ||
| filepath.Join(home, ".local", "bin", "agy"), | ||
| filepath.Join(home, ".cargo", "bin", "agy"), | ||
| filepath.Join(home, ".npm", "bin", "agy"), | ||
| ) | ||
| } | ||
|
|
||
| for _, candidate := range candidates { | ||
| if fileExists(candidate) { | ||
| return candidate, nil | ||
| } | ||
| if err := ctx.Err(); err != nil { | ||
| return "", err | ||
| } | ||
| } | ||
|
|
||
| return "agy", nil | ||
| } | ||
|
|
||
| func (p *Plugin) agyBinary(ctx context.Context) (string, error) { | ||
| // Fast path: a concurrent-safe read of the already-resolved binary. | ||
| p.binaryMu.RLock() | ||
| cached := p.resolvedBinary | ||
| p.binaryMu.RUnlock() | ||
| if cached != "" { | ||
| return cached, nil | ||
| } | ||
|
|
||
| // Populate path: take the write lock and re-check, since another goroutine | ||
| // may have resolved the binary between releasing RLock and acquiring Lock. | ||
| p.binaryMu.Lock() | ||
| defer p.binaryMu.Unlock() | ||
| if p.resolvedBinary != "" { | ||
| return p.resolvedBinary, nil | ||
| } | ||
|
|
||
| binary, err := ResolveAgyBinary(ctx) | ||
| if err != nil { | ||
| return "", err | ||
| } | ||
| p.resolvedBinary = binary | ||
| return binary, nil | ||
| } | ||
|
|
||
| func fileExists(path string) bool { | ||
| info, err := os.Stat(path) | ||
| return err == nil && !info.IsDir() | ||
| } | ||
